Etymology
Derived from the Arabic ‘Abd (servant) + Ar-Rahman (The Merciful), a name of Allah in Islam.

Cultural context
In Somali culture, names with religious significance like Cabdirahmaan are highly valued and reflect the strong Islamic influence in the region. Such names are often chosen to honor Allah and express devotion.
Symbolism
The name symbolizes devotion to Allah and embodies the qualities of mercy and compassion, reflecting the Islamic values held by the Somali people.
Naming ceremony
In Somali tradition, the naming ceremony (called ‘tulog’) typically takes place on the seventh day after birth. The name is often chosen by the father or a respected elder and announced during this ceremony.
